Whether you've just completed your 12th or you're a working professional looking to formalise your IT skills, the Distance BCA is a practical, UGC-recognised path to an undergraduate computer applications degree — with zero classroom attendance and no entrance exam required.
Speak to a Counsellor for Free — Call +91 7276231800 or Visit Growth IT Academy, Akurdi.
A Distance BCA (Bachelor of Computer Applications) is a 3-year undergraduate degree in IT and software that lets you study entirely at your own pace — from home, from work, or from anywhere in India.
As per UGC guidelines, an undergraduate degree from a DEB-approved university is fully equivalent to a regular classroom degree for private-sector jobs, government recruitment, higher education, and professional certifications.
Students who have completed Class 12 with Mathematics or a related subject can begin their BCA immediately without waiting for college admissions or entrance exams.
Professionals in data entry, technical support, or IT-related roles can earn a recognised degree while continuing their jobs, improving career growth opportunities.
If you work in web development, software, or digital services, this degree validates your skills and helps you attract corporate clients and government projects.
BCA makes you eligible for SSC technical posts, IBPS IT officer roles, and other state-level IT government vacancies.
No upper age limit and no restriction on academic gaps. Perfect for learners restarting their education journey.
The program spans three years, divided into six semesters. Students appear for exams twice a year, with flexibility for extended completion timelines.
Candidates must have completed 10+2 from a recognised board. Mathematics is preferred for better understanding of technical subjects.
Study through online or distance mode with access to study materials, recorded lectures, and assignments anytime, anywhere.
No entrance exam required in most universities. Admission is generally based on Class 12 marks.
No upper age restriction. Suitable for students, professionals, and learners returning after a break.
Typically 45–50% in Class 12. Relaxation may apply for reserved categories as per university norms.
Gain strong programming skills in C, C++, Java, and Python to build efficient, real-world applications across platforms.
Learn HTML, CSS, JavaScript, and PHP to build responsive websites and complete web applications.
Understand SQL & MySQL for database design, querying, and handling large-scale data efficiently.
Master the Software Development Life Cycle and Agile methodologies used in real-world projects.
Learn network fundamentals, protocols, and how to secure systems from digital threats.
Improve logical thinking and problem-solving using algorithms and efficient coding practices.
Learn to plan, manage, and document IT projects with clear communication and execution strategies.
Explore AI, Machine Learning, Cloud Computing, and Mobile App Development for future-ready skills.
Note: Exact subject names may vary by university. Our counsellors will share the complete syllabus for your selected program.
Learn front-end and back-end technologies to build complete web applications and dynamic websites.
Understand SDLC, Agile methods, and build scalable, reliable software systems.
Master SQL, NoSQL, and database optimisation for efficient data handling.
Learn network systems, security principles, and threat protection techniques.
Explore AWS, Azure, CI/CD pipelines, and modern deployment practices.
Work with data using Python and learn basics of machine learning.
Build Android and cross-platform mobile apps with modern tools.
👉 Not sure which specialisation is right for you?
📞 Get Free CounsellingOur counsellors have helped 900+ students enrol in the right UGC-DEB-approved programs based on career goals, stream, and budget.
Work as a developer or software engineer building real-world applications and systems.
Start in data analysis and grow into advanced analytics and business intelligence roles.
Manage networks, troubleshoot systems, and handle IT operations.
Eligible for SSC, IBPS IT Officer, and state-level technical roles.
Pursue MCA, MBA, M.Sc or PG programs to advance your career.
Work independently or start your own tech business globally.
Growth IT Academy recommends only universities with all four approvals.
Yes. A UGC-DEB-approved BCA is recognised by IT companies, MNCs, and startups for entry-level roles and is equivalent to a regular BCA.
Yes. Most universities accept students from any stream. Mathematics may be preferred in some cases.
No. Admission is based on your Class 12 marks in most universities.
Yes. A UGC-DEB-approved BCA makes you fully eligible for MCA programs.
Absolutely. Flexible schedules and self-paced learning make it ideal for working professionals.
Yes. Practical learning includes virtual labs, coding assignments, and project-based evaluations.